Abstract

The aim at this study was to investigate the effect of using electronic teaching package on (cognitive & skill) self learning for service & receive ball in volleyball, & compare with the traditional method of teaching. The sample consisted of (30) students from (ALMAREF al –AHLEYYAH KINDERGARTEN) divided into: control group (15) that used instructional method and experimental group (15) that used self learning method using. Results revealed that both methods had appositive effect on learning service & receive ball skills in volleyball. There was significant difference between post & pre-test, post test scores were higher than pre-test scores: in addition when comparing the two groups in the post test significant differences were appeared in favor of the experimental group. It was recommended that the electronic teaching package should be used on (cognitive & skill) self learning for service & receive ball skills.

Abstract

This study aimed to identify physical efforts indicators for Jordanian national Gymnastics Team by identifying number of skills, Attempt and its difficulty, and classifying, physical effort levels represented by indicators of (volume, Intensity, Density, and Complexity) comparing with the norm that specified by international Gymnastics Federation. The researcher has used descriptive method because of its compatibility to the nature of this study. The sample (n = 4) was chosen international from national Gymnasts. The duration of the study lasted for 6 weeks with reputation four training units per a week and three hours for each training units, so the researchers identified one hour from the optimal time of the training unit which was the planned time for training. In addition the indicators of (volume, Intensity, Density, and Complexity) for all training units, the number of performed skills, the number of Attempt, and the degree of difficulty were calculated. The results of the study showed that we can know the indicators of physical efforts for Jordanian national gymnastics team that represented by the number of skills and attempt that was the total of the skills reached to (1271) and the number of attempt reached up to (171), also the degree of difficulty ranged between (A-E). the result of the analysis showed the national team for Gymnastics is locating in the lowest level of the performance levels that specified by Norms of Age group development of the F.I.G. The researcher has recommended that it important to follow the sequel steps which used by development countries to improve the performance of national team gymnasts and to follow –up any developments that could be occur in the Gymnastics field.

Abstract

The purpose of the study was to investigate the effects of learning swimming skills through the Internet on physical education students' perspectives toward using Internet in teaching and learning. Two separate groups: the experimental group and the control group had participated in the study. The results of data analysis indicated that the experimental group scored significantly higher than the control group on students' perspectives toward learning by the internet. The results also indicated that there were no significant differences between students with high computer experiences and students with less computer experience. Furthermore، there were no significant differences between students' perspectives toward learning by the internet according to their academic achievement levels.

Abstract

This study aims at recognizing the role of Palestinian university students in development, the extent of their participation in developing the Palestinian community, defining the obstacles faced by them and what is the visionary suggestion to consolidate their participation. Besides to this, it has been necessary to know if there are differences of statistical significance concerning university students' participation in development according to variables like (gender, university, place and specialization). The study is based on a sample consisting of (430 male and female students from Islamic, Al Azhar and Al Aqsa universities) located in the Gaza Strip. Finally, the study concludes that there are no differences of statistical significance according to variables like (gender, place and specialization) in development; but there are differences according to university variables for Al Azhar and Al Aqsa universities at the levels of participation in political development particularly and development generally.

Abstract

This study aims at investigating the extent of test anxiety symptoms on the learners of Nablus Educational Region at QOU, so as to classify these symptoms in terms of their significance. It also aims at examining the effect of sex, marital status, academic level and the accumulative average of learners on the extent of these symptoms. A fifty_one (51) item "Likert Scale" type questionnaire covering the symptoms of test anxiety was administered to cover two domains: the psychological domain and the physical one. A sample of (419) learners was chosen randomly from 4063 (10,31%) learners who consisted the population of the study. The questionnaire was distributed among the learners during the mid-term exam in the academic year (2006/2007). The results of the statistical analysis revealed that the level of test anxiety symptoms among learners was totally high (60,23%), and the range of symptoms was between medium and high. According to the results of the study, there were no statistically significant differences due to the variables of sex, marital status, academic level and their interaction. Whereas there were statistically significant differences due to the accumulative average which indicates that the lowest accumulative average is usually accompanied by a high level of test anxiety and vice versa. Moreover, statistically significant differences were found due to the nature of test anxiety either psychological or physical symptoms in favor of the psychological symptoms. But both, the psychological and physical symptoms, have impact on creating test anxiety. According to these results, the researcher recommends that other researchers have to carry out similar studies in other educational regions and other universities as well as to adopt evaluative and educational system, and also, to adopt guidance and counseling training programs (comparative studies) which aim at reducing the negative effects of test anxiety among learners.
